In pasture, situated on an E-facing slope. Named 'Lissadrone' on the 1838 and 1922 OS 6-inch maps. Raised circular area (diam. 25.2m) defined by a substantial bank (Wth 3.6m; int. H 0.6m; ext. H 1m), and enclosed by a wide, shallow fosse (Wth 4.8m) with a low counterscarp bank (Wth 3.1m; int. H 0.7m; ext. H 0.2m). The fosse and external bank are largely levelled from NNE–SSE. A partly blocked up break (Wth 2.6m) in the bank at SE may represent the original entrance. The wall footings of a rectangular house (MA014-012001-) project into the interior from the internal face of the bank at E.
